Output 61e6326ddadea29c50ad03db92e5474deabc7083832d9131bef498952f6727ac:8
- value
- 7614096
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f37691837f51e50dc4bf21b8a0011905682a23 OP_EQUAL
- address
- 3BMEXoWb6rGzo2VqsaAeACA1wdysvXXbGe
- transaction
- 61e6326ddadea29c50ad03db92e5474deabc7083832d9131bef498952f6727ac
- confirmations
- 307047
- spent
- true